    Perfect street food from this food truck! I always order here whenever I come across this truck. And I always get the adobo fried rice- because its sooo FLIPPIN good. This is not your average fried rice though....it has a touch of gourmet dining and it's delicious! The adobo fried roce contains pieces of crispy pork belly- which I love! Also I appreciate the kale to add a layer of flavor and texture mixed with the carrot and egg that's added in. The flavors of the green onion and fish sauce work so well together to give it a contrast of salty, tangy, sour, and bitterness. It makes my mouth water. On top is sprinkled with pork rinds to give it an extra crunch. And It usually comes with pea sprouts on top too which I love because it brightens the dish and freshen up from the heaviness of the fat and oil. But this time it it didn't have the sprouts. This time around i was a little underwhelmed. Something about the rice today was lacking. It just didn't taste as fresh so I had to rate it down a star. Otherwise this is usually on point!
